Other Products: White stamping card, 7” x 7” white card base, Blackberry Bliss, Lovely Lipstick, Soft Suede, Coastal Cabana, daffodil delight ink pads – Stampin Up!, Daffodil Delight card stock – stampin up!, clear embossing powder, Lavaburst WOW embossing powder, Pewter and Teal wash pixie powders – cosmic shimmer, Sea Green brusho, Bright Sunshine sparkle texture paste – cosmic shimmer, kraft card, pattern party decorative masks – Stampin Up! versamark, foam pads, sisal, hot glue

Instructions: Spritz an A4 sheet of white stamping card with water and add the pixie powders and brusho to create an inky background. Allow to dry then select and trim a piece to 6.25” square. Use the coral to stamp over the card with the Daffodil delight ink pad. Edge and fill in any white areas with Daffodil Delight ink. Use the diamond mask to add texture paste to areas of the background and set aside to dry.

Create the flowers: Stamp the flowers onto the flower shaping paper using lovely lipstick ink. Colour the centres with the daubers using Costal Cabana ink and the outer edges of the petals with lovely lipstick. Diecut and colour the reverse using the lovely lipstick ink. Spritz the reverse of the flower lightly with water and use the flower shaping tools to shape the flowers. Adhere 2 different sizes of flowers together to create a double flower. Sponge the edges with dries clear glue, sprinkle with ultrafine glitter, remove the excess and allow to dry. Add dries clear glue to the stamens and centre of the flower and cover in prills, remove excess.

Create the shells: Colour some white card with a watery soft suede ink and allow to dry. Stamp the shells onto the card using versafine and cover in lavaburst embossing powder, remove excess and heat to set. Die cut and lightly shape using the flower shaping tools.

Create the sea creatures: Stamp the creatures onto kraft card using blackberry bliss ink, cover with clear embossing powder, remove excess and heat to set. Die cut. Die cut a further 2 pieces of the same creature and glue the 3 layers together to create a thick die cut shape. Shade lightly with lovely lipstick ink.

Stamp the sentiment using blackberry bliss ink onto to left over background card, cover in clear embossing powder, remove excess and heat to set. Die cut using the 2nd smallest die from the Regal frame die set and adhere to the centre of the background card.

Adhere the background card onto a 6.75” square of Daffodil Delight Card and adhere these layers to the base card.

Using remainder of the background created, diecut the lattice die, use the 2nd smallest die to create an aperture and then use the large decorative die to create a frame. Snip away excess to leave a simple oval frame. Adhere the frame to the centre of the card using foam pads on the outer border of the frame.

Place 2 small amounts of sisal at the top and bottom of the card and hot glue the flowers into place on top of this to hold it in place.

Add the shells and sea creatures using hot glue.
